For this project, I was given the task of redesigning a logo and stationary for a small, family-run moonshine company that was started during prohibition. I decided to stick to very basic colors and a slightly more intricate and old-fashioned design.  

 As you can see, I designed a business card, a letterhead, and an envelope for the company. I chose to make their branding mostly black and I included lots of skulls. Based on my research, this was popular among many moonshine companies around that time period.
